Siddhidatri Devi Sadhana – The Source of All Mystical Powers and Divine Fulfillment
Siddhidatri Devi is the ninth and final form of Goddess Durga worshipped on the ninth day of Navratri. She is the divine bestower of all spiritual powers, known as siddhis, and grants her devotees immense blessings, success, and fulfillment. Auspicious Muhurat and Diksha for Siddhidatri Sadhana
The best time to begin Siddhidatri Sadhana is on Navami Tithi during Navratri or on any Friday during Shukla Paksha. Preferably, perform it during Brahma Muhurat before sunrise. Initiation or diksha should be received from a qualified guru to unlock the full energy of the sadhana. The guru imparts the beej mantra and proper method for worship.
